At Spencer-Richardson, we are a small but mighty team of passionate and experienced executive search & recruitment professionals. Due to our continued success over the last year - we are now looking for another Executive Recruiter to join the Professional Services team, either as a trainee or someone who has started their recruitment career and wants to join a growing business with plenty of opportunity.

As part of a larger recruitment group, you'll have the support and training from a brilliant senior leadership team with a genuine career runway and all the tools you need to succeed.

Our values are at the heart of what we do - Integrity, Experience & Delivery. As a result we have great relationships with our clients, a reputation for excellent service and ambitious growth plans.

If you're ambitious, confident and keen to learn - we would love to hear from you.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Map the client landscape and become a subject matter expert in your market.
  • Understand clients hiring needs and culture to provide tailored support.
  • Research industry trends and use your knowledge to provide a consultative approach to all hires.
  • Resourcing live vacancies using LinkedIn Recruiter.
  • Hone your sales skills, with support, plan and execute your business development strategy.
  • Maintain accurate and up to date records in our CRM.
  • Draft and advertise vacancies.
  • Actively headhunt and engage passive candidates in the market.
  • Client facing communications.

To Be Successful:

  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Genuine team player.
  • Ability to prioritise and pivot to the needs of your client.
  • A "can-do" and proactive approach, confident and self-motivated.
  • Strong administration skills.
  • A good sense of humour and buckets of resilience is a must!
  • Desirable - any previous sales experience.

In return:

  • Genuine flexible working
  • Excellent commission scheme
  • All tech and equipment provided
  • Company-wide incentives including holiday vouchers (to use where you choose), luxury tech and/or jewellery, also opportunities to win a Porsche or Rolex.
  • Private healthcare
  • Pension
  • Ongoing training & development
  • Team events
